Location Ohio
Year 1867
City Akron
State Ohio
Nickname Akron
Found by Bruce Allardice

The Cleveland Plain Dealer, June 21, 1867, says the "Reserves" of Hudson played the Akron BBC on June 19, Akrom winning 53-41.

Sources

Cleveland Plain Dealer, June 21, 1867
